Three Kapital Bank employees named among winners of the 5th “Yukselish” leadership competition

The official results of the 2025 season of “Yukselish,” one of Azerbaijan’s most prominent leadership development competitions, have been announced. After a rigorous evaluation process, 124 participants advanced to the final round, with only 20 ultimately earning the title of winner. Among these exceptional individuals are three employees of Kapital Bank: Toğrul Khalilov, Goshgar Dashdiyev, and Mammad Hasanov. This is the highest result among the companies whose representatives were selected as winners.
Toğrul Khalilov, currently Director of the Sales Channels Department at Kapital Bank, brings nearly a decade of experience in financial services. Since joining the bank in 2015, he has held several senior roles, including leadership positions in mortgage lending, partner network management, and retail banking. He has led the Sales Channels Department since 2023.
Goshgar Dashdiyev began his career at Kapital Bank as a specialist in the Sales Channels division and has steadily progressed to become Manager of the Direct Sales and Services Department. His professional journey is a testament to his commitment to continuous growth and leadership.
Mammad Hasanov, who joined Kapital Bank in 2023, is a Product Owner in the Retail Risk Technologies division. With a strong background in risk technology, he brings deep expertise to the bank’s innovation efforts in data-driven decision-making and risk management.
“Yukselish” was established by a Presidential Decree issued by H.E. Ilham Aliyev on July 26, 2019. The competition aims to identify and support young, high-potential leaders and strengthen leadership capabilities across various sectors in Azerbaijan. The selection process includes five stages: registration, online assessment, in-person evaluation, semifinals, and the final stage.
At the semifinal level, candidates are assessed across nine core competencies: strategic thinking, effective leadership, decision-making, result orientation, performance management, adaptability, innovative thinking, teamwork and collaboration, and ethics and integrity. In the final stage, candidates are evaluated through the “Managerial Roles Model” using the globally recognized Assessment Conference method, an evidence-based and multidimensional evaluation process widely regarded as one of the most objective and reliable methodologies for leadership assessment worldwide.
